    Retired Major General Robert I. Gruber, sixth Air National Guard assistant to the judge advocate general, United States Air Force, fifth chair of the judge advocate general's Air National Guard council, and former assistant to the director, Air National Guard, for special projects, talks about the history of the Air National Guard’s Judge Advocate General’s Corps (JAG) program from its inception through his tenure, Sept. 6, 2022.
